Transaction fb51a24e7263cc00007bc5c0b01e3b1c778738d5e440e05312c991e42a335046
1 Input
1 Output
-
fb51a24e7263cc00007bc5c0b01e3b1c778738d5e440e05312c991e42a335046:0
- value
- 3489388
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f71f546e8336a9843a0da2a2a3aebc835c578e38 OP_EQUAL
- address
- 3QDgMkzbkJAhT9iFhwm54wtqbq2WSKe8Cr